About this episode
It's been a quiet week for Apple in the United States thanks to the Thanksgiving holiday. AppleInsider Editor Mike Wuerthele joins Wesley to discuss Tim Cook's retirement, Apple's accessibility moves, and the age-old tale of Android versus iPhone.
